Exercise
German Shepherds require a lot of mental and physical exercise to remain healthy. If they aren't exercising enough they could become bored or frustrated and exhibit undesirable behaviors such as excessive chewing or barking. Exercise can help to let off excess energy and stay focused during training sessions. It is recommended that the GSD receives two hours of exercise each day, consisting of leash walks that are controlled and controlled play time in a safe, fenced-in area. It is also important to alternate activities throughout the week to avoid exercise burnout or injury.
A healthy exercise routine should include a mix of low-impact and high-impact exercises. Playing tug-of-war with your German Shepherd can help strengthen the muscles in their front legs as well as providing you and your pet with a fun bonding experience. This exercise is great for German Shepherds to concentrate and learn commands.
Hiking, biking and playing games outdoors are excellent ways to keep your German Shepherds active. You can also create a challenge for your backyard or park by creating obstacle courses. These challenges are perfect for both old and young dogs, since they can be altered to meet the needs of each dog.

Like all breeds, German Shepherds can suffer from certain health risks that they could face. However, a good breeding practice can help minimize these problems and ensure your dog's health for a long time to come. Find a breeder who uses health testing in order to prevent the development of hereditary diseases in their puppies.
A balanced diet is a vital aspect of a dog's overall health. Find a dog food that is made of quality ingredients and is designed specifically for the type of dog you have. Your vet can assist you in choosing the appropriate diet for your dog.
It is also important to think about the amount of water that can be consumed by a dog. Make sure you give your German Shepherd access to clean, fresh drinking water throughout the day. This will ensure that he stays well-hydrated and reduce the risk of developing bloat. Avoid exercising with a German Shepherd right after eating.
A good grooming routine can help your dog's coat stay clean and fresh. Make sure to groom your German Shepherd at least twice each week using brush and bathe him only as needed. This will help reduce sheds and prevent knots. Your German Shepherd sheds the most during a molting period which happens one or two time per year. He will also shed heavily in the course of seasonal changes.
